Ole Miss is the 2022 men's College World Series champion. The Rebels took the best-of-three final from Oklahoma in two games, winning 4-2 on Sunday afternoon to close out the Sooners.

The College World Series started last Friday, and of the eight teams to make it that far in college baseball's final stage Texas and Stanford -- two of the teams thought to have the inside track on winning it all -- were the first two schools eliminated. On Tuesday, Notre Dame, which stunned No. 1 overall seed Tennessee in the super regional, suffered its second loss of the CWS, this time to Texas A&M, and was thus eliminated. In the nightcap, Arkansas thumped Auburn in their elimination game to bounce the Tigers from Omaha. We gained more clarity on Wednesday, as Oklahoma defeated and eliminated Texas A&M to punch their ticket to the finals. Arkansas, meanwhile, defeated Ole Miss to force a decisive contest on Thursday afternoon -- a game that Ole Miss won by a 2-0 final.

College World Series schedule

Games on ESPN, ESPN2 and ESPNU can be streamed onfuboTV(Try for free).

Sunday, June 26

  • Ole Miss 4, Oklahoma 2

Saturday, June 25

  • Ole Miss 10, Oklahoma 3

Thursday, June 23

  • Ole Miss 2, Arkansas 0 (Arkansas eliminated)

Wednesday, June 22

  • Oklahoma 5, Texas A&M 1 (Texas A&M eliminated)
  • Arkansas 3, Ole Miss 2

Tuesday, June 21

  • Texas A&M 5, Notre Dame 1 (Notre Dame eliminated)
  • Arkansas 11, Auburn 1 (Auburn eliminated)

Monday, June 20

  • Auburn 6, Stanford 2 (Stanford eliminated)
  • Ole Miss 13, Arkansas 5

Sunday, June 19

  • Texas A&M 10, Texas 2 (Texas eliminated)
  • Oklahoma 6, Notre Dame 2

Saturday, June 18

  • Arkansas 17, Stanford 2
  • Ole Miss 5, Auburn 1

Friday, June 17

  • Oklahoma 13, Texas A&M 5
  • Notre Dame 7, Texas 3
